About Celebration Town Center
Celebration Town Center is the shopping and dining heart of Celebration, the Disney-built master-planned town 30 minutes southwest of Orlando. Designed in the 1990s to evoke a classic American small town — turn-of-the-century storefronts, porch-lined residential streets, and a central lake — the district offers a distinctly different shopping experience from Disney Springs just a few minutes up I-4. Shopping is concentrated along Front Street and Market Street, skewing toward independent boutiques, home goods, wine shops, specialty gifts, a florist, and a handful of galleries. You won't find big-box names here; the tenant mix is deliberately curated, and a small lineup of sit-down restaurants with lakeside patios gives the district a lingering, European-town-square pace rather than a shop-and-leave rhythm. A fountain plaza and the boardwalk along Lake Rianhard are popular for an evening stroll. Celebration is best known among locals for its seasonal events, including the long-running "Now Snowing" artificial snowfall every evening from Thanksgiving through New Year's and a fall leaf-drop that brings a hint of New England to Central Florida. Parking is free in the surface lots and garage, and the district pairs naturally with a meal at one of the lakeside restaurants before heading back toward Disney or downtown Orlando.
